Sam Saffron b4999acadd
PERF: improve performance of category topic list
In some cases CTE caused pathologically bad query plans.
This optimises it so query runs by itself and caches for lifetime
of the topic query object.

This lightweight caching is done cause topic query will often
execute two queries (one for pinned and one for non pinned)
2020-02-29 15:40:54 +11:00
..
2020-01-15 11:27:12 +01:00
2019-10-21 12:08:20 +01:00
2019-05-22 17:39:44 +03:00
2020-02-26 16:56:11 -05:00
2019-10-21 12:08:20 +01:00